In today’s fast-paced world, stress has become a constant companion — but what many don’t realise is how deeply it can impact your physical health. From fatigue and breakouts to digestive issues and flare-ups in chronic conditions like PCOS, eczema, lupus or thyroid disease, stress is more than just a mental burden — it’s a physiological disruptor.


What Stress Really Does to Your Body

 

When you’re under ongoing stress, your body activates the “fight or flight” response — flooding your system with cortisol and adrenaline. While helpful in short bursts, chronic stress causes:

  • Suppressed immune function
  • Hormonal imbalance
  • Gut microbiome disruption
  • Increased inflammation
  • Poor sleep and low energy
  • Worsening of auto-immune conditions


For people living with conditions like autoimmune diseases (e.g. lupus, Hashimoto’s, eczema) or hormonal disorders (like PCOS or endometriosis), unmanaged stress can trigger more frequent flare-ups, delays in healing and a weakened immune defence.
